Today, the pace of development and the rising specialization requirements of international relations and international trade increase the need for specialists who are proficient in English language, in all fields. Law is no exception. Our Faculty intends to train experienced law professionals through the Cooperative Education program, and have taken a further step with the introduction of 30% English language instruction, towards the goal of training legal specialists proficient in English language as per the needs of our country and the business world.

In addition to the education provided in the preparatory year, 30% of the courses in the undergraduate program are offered in English, to enable the use of that language as an academic tool on part of our students. The English-language program includes a number of courses crucial from an international law and international trade perspective, such as International Law, International Human Rights Law, Sociology of Law, Philosophy of Law, Intellectual Property Law, Law of European Union etc. English-language must courses are supported with a wide selection of electives including but not limited to Crime and Law in the USA, International Commercial Arbitration, and Refugee Law.
